Handover: Partner SFTP Drop — Meridock Feeds

Tomas, before you take over the Meridock partner drop, note that the nightly pull from their SFTP endpoint runs under the svc-ingest account on the Larkspur box. The host key was rotated last Tuesday; the new fingerprint is pinned in the deploy manifest. If the vault sealing the drop credentials ever locks after three failed unseals, the release manager must re-open it manually. Use the recovery passphrase below exactly as written, including spacing.

strongbox words: ulamir-ulaix

**Handover: RestockPilot planner**

Tomas — taking over RestockPilot while Ilka's out. Planner cron runs fine; route optimizer occasionally times out on the Verlow depot dataset. Don't cut the release until the queue backlog clears below 200. Rollback script is in the ops repo. Current production settings for the planner service are as follows.

config for yawep-yagep:
[aldok]
port = 9300
region = south-4
host = aldok.sivrelhq.internal
team = casix
timeout_ms = 500
retries = 4

Subject: Cold storage archival cutover — action needed

Hi Bramblepoint team,

As planned for the 4.2 release, we are archiving all cold storage buckets older than 180 days into the Glacierline tier. Reads will remain available with up to four hours of restore latency. Please migrate any pipelines still writing to the legacy buckets before Friday. Archival jobs run nightly and emit completion events. To trigger a manual archive via the staging API, authenticate with the token below.

login token, yajeg-fawif: eyJhbGciOiJIUzI1NiIsInR5cCI6IkpXVCJ9.eyJzdWIiOiIEdPQYnZXaZIn0.HSRTnYZBx0Qc

Finance Review — Loyalty Overhaul (Marivel Rewards)

Programme liability cut 22% after points devaluation; redemption spiked then normalised. Breakage assumptions revised upward. Admin costs down following platform migration to Corvex. Member attrition within tolerance at 6%. Accrual model update due next close. Outstanding: tax treatment of tier gifts. The confidential note on next-phase plans follows immediately below for finance eyes only.

confidential, bagag-bahaf: The board signed off on a budget of $6.6 million for Project Sorys. The renewal with Holionix Holdings closes at $24.8 million a year, 37 percent above the last contract.